NABARD DA Mains Exam Pattern 2026

Name of Test No. of Questions Maximum Marks
Duration (Minutes)
Test of Reasoning 30 30 30
Quantitative Aptitude 30 30 30
General Awareness (with special reference to agriculture, rural development and banking) 50 50 25
Computer Knowledge 40 40 20
Test of English Language (Descriptive – Essay, Precis Writing, Report/Letter Writing) 3 50 30
 Total 153 200 135

Is there negative marking in the NABARD DA Mains Exam?

Yes, there is a negative marking of 0.25 marks for every wrong answer in the objective test. The final merit list will be prepared based on the performance in this Mains examination.
